For admission in a MBA programme at Ajeenkya DY Patil University (ADYPU) powered by Sunstone, it is crucial that the aspirant fulfills the course-specific eligibility criteria. Thus, only the asiprants who have passed graduation with at least 50% aggregate are eligible for admission. In addition, student should have passed the qualifying examination from a recognised board. Candidate must also hold the graduation mark sheet during application form filling and at the time of admission for verification purposes.

The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N) and Master of Science in Nursing (MSN) programs are particularly popular among students admitted to the Dominican University of New York. The average base salary of an MSN graduate in the US is $104,000 per year. Following are some job opportunities and estimated salaries for a Master of Science in Nursing graduate:
- Nurse Practitioner (NP): $85k-$132k
- Psychiatric Nurse Practitioner (NP): $98k-$152k
- Registered Nurse (RN): $56k-$115k
- Nurse Educator: $62k-$11k
- Clinical Nurse Specialist (CNS): $82k-$125k

Data for the global ranking of Dominican College of Blauvelt is not available. According to US News and World Report, the college ranked #369 in National Universities, #597 in Nursing, and #84 in top Performers on Social Mobility. According to EduRank rankings Dominican College of Blauvelt ranked 1255th for Medicine in the US and 1386th for Liberal Arts & Social Sciences.

The Dominican University of New York has several residence halls that offer robust security with 24-hour front desk security coverage, card access entry points, and security cameras. All floors have study spaces, game rooms, student computers, and casual hangout spaces. There is also the facility of live-in staff for academic support. On-campus residences also offer game rooms, vending services, free laundry services, wifi, volleyball and basketball courts, and many more.

The following documents are required during admission to the UG courses offered at ICFAI Law School:
- Scanned copy of Class 10 mark sheet
- Scanned copy of Class 12 mark sheet
- School Leaving Certificate
- Aadhaar Card
- Passport-size photograph
- Signature

Dominican College of Blauvelt offers on-campus employment; however, there are requirements for off-campus employment. F-1 students cannot work off-campus in the first academic year but may accept on-campus employment subject to certain conditions and restrictions. Once the first academic year is completed, students can engage in the following 3 types of off-campus employment:
- Curricular Practical Training (CPT) (pre-completion): It is an alternative work/study programme that a sponsor offers through agreements with the college.

The tuition cost at Alfred State College is $16,560 (INR 13,85,049) per term and the other academic fee is $1,795 (INR 1,50,130). The estimated annual cost for books and educational supplies is $1,600 (INR 1,33,821). Overall the total cost of studying is around $19,955 which is 16.6 lakh. This estimated amount excludes housing, meals and other miscellaneous expenses.

Following are the test and minimum scores accepted at the Dominican University of New York, formerly Dominican College of Blauvelt:
TOEFL | Internet Based: 80 Computer Based: 213 Paper Based: 550 |
| IELTS | Band Score: 6.5 |
| Duolingo | Overall Score: 105 |
| PTE | Overall Score: 53 |
| SAT | Evidence Based Reading and Writing: 500 |
| ACT | English Section: 19 |

Distance BA in Social Work and Online BA in Social Work are the same course offered in different modes of education. In a distance or correspondence BA in Social Work course you can appear directly for semester exams without attending regular classes. Though in some colleges you may have to attend seminar classes. In online BA in Social Work you will be attending live online lectures or learning through recorded lectures. Your semester exams will also be conducted in online mode

Dominican College of Blauvelt, now known as Dominican University of New York has an application of $40 (INR 3,345). The application fee is non-refundable and can be paid by credit, check, or money order. Students can apply using the Dominican University online application or the Common Application, both applications are equally evaluated by the college.

The acceptance rate of Dominican College of Blauvelt renamed as Dominican College of New York is 89%. The average SAT score for applicants to Dominican University ranges from 940 to 1130, while the average ACT score falls between 17 and 24. Dominican University New York is accepting applications through a sliding deadline.

Documents required to get an F-1 visa to study at the Dominican University of New York, formerly called Dominican College of Blauvelt, are-
- A valid passport
- Passport-size photographs
- College Acceptance letter
- I-20 form issued by the college
- Payment receipt of SEVIS I-901 form
- Confirmation page of DS-160 form
- Transfer verification form for graduates
- Bank Statements verifying funds in USD, less than 30 days old
- Financial documents like bank statements, tax returns, loan confirmation letters, verifying funds in USD
